ELECTRONIC DEVICE - A simplified explanation of the abstract

This abstract first appeared for US patent application 18369837 titled 'ELECTRONIC DEVICE

The abstract of the patent application describes a display device with a substrate, light emitting units, a transparency controllable unit, and an integrated circuit unit.

  • The display device includes a substrate, light emitting units, a transparency controllable unit, and an integrated circuit unit.
  • The integrated circuit unit consists of a semiconducting structure and a conductive structure.
  • The integrated circuit unit is electrically connected to the light emitting units and the transparency controllable unit.

Original Abstract Submitted

A display device includes a substrate, at least one light emitting unit bound on the substrate, a transparency controllable unit disposed on the substrate, and an integrated circuit unit overlapped with the substrate. The integrated circuit unit includes a semiconducting structure and a conductive structure overlapped with the semiconducting structure. The integrated circuit unit is electrically connected to the at least one light emitting unit and the transparency controllable unit.
